#de40e6 - Lilac Hex Color Code

#DE40E6 (Lilac) - RGB 222, 64, 230 Color Information

#de40e6 Conversion Table

HEX Triplet DE, 40, E6
RGB Decimal 222, 64, 230
RGB Octal 336, 100, 346
RGB Percent 87.1%, 25.1%, 90.2%
RGB Binary 11011110, 1000000, 11100110
CMY 0.129, 0.749, 0.098
CMYK 3, 72, 0, 10

Color spaces of #DE40E6 Lilac - RGB(222, 64, 230)

HSV (or HSB) 297°, 72°, 90°
HSL 297°, 77°, 58°
Web Safe #cc33ff
XYZ 46.241, 24.910, 77.234
CIE-Lab 56.987, 78.646, -52.526
xyY 0.312, 0.168, 24.910
Decimal 14565606

#de40e6 - RGB(222, 64, 230) - Lilac Color FAQ

What is the color code for Lilac?

Hex color code for Lilac color is #de40e6. RGB color code for lilac color is rgb(222, 64, 230).

What is the RGB value of #de40e6?

The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#de40e6 is rgb(222, 64, 230).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'222' indicates the intensity of the red component, '64' represents the green component's intensity, and '230'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#de40e6.
